  1. Jessye Mae Norman (September 15, 1945 – September 30, 2019) was an American opera singer and recitalist. She was able to perform dramatic soprano roles, but did not limit herself to that voice type.

  3. 11 de mar. de 2005 · Described as a “force of nature” by admiring critics, Jessye Norman was among the most celebrated sopranos of the late twentieth century. Norman’s uncommon range and commanding presence earned her a devoted following and numerous awards, including the Kennedy Center Honor and the National Medal of Arts.

  6. Satie (Alfred Erik Leslie-Satie, dit Erik). French composer, born in Honfleur (1866 – 1925), author of Trois Gymnopédies for piano (1888), the ballet Parade (1917) and Socrate (oratorio, 1918). His stripped-down style is often humorous.
